Rochdale Multiple Sclerosis Society Summer Fair
Date published: 17 August 2014
Anne Mally with volunteers and guests at the MS Society Summer Fair
The Rochdale Multiple Sclerosis Society held a summer fair yesterday (Saturday 16 August) as a way of raising money for the group.
The fair, held at Hebron Hall in Rochdale, included a number of stalls such as home made cakes, cards, toys, books, bric-a-brac and a children’s stall.
Anne Malley, from the society, said: “We wanted to hold the event to raise money for the society as well as raising awareness of MS.”
Multiple Sclerosis (MS) is a neurological condition which affects around 100,00 people across the UK.
The Rochdale branch of the Multiple Sclerosis Society aims to offer help and support to those in the borough suffering with MS.
Money raised from the fair will help the group fund trips for their members.
Anne added: “We are hoping to organise a trip to Salford Quays for the members. Doing these trips just helps people get out and do things.”
